Sql graph theory book by arumugam

It is not the easiest book around, but it runs deep and has a nice unifying theme of studying how. One kind, which may be called a quadrilateral book, consists of p quadrilaterals sharing a common edge known as the spine or base of the book. Master a graph data modeling technique superior to traditional data modeling for both relational and nosql databases graph, document, keyvalue, and column, leveraging cognitive psychology to improve big data designs. This barcode number lets you verify that youre getting exactly the right version or edition of a book. Free graph theory books download ebooks online textbooks. Graph algorithms introduction graph theory glossary of graph theory terms undirected graphs directed graphs directed acyclic graphs computer representations of graphs adjacency list adjacency matrix implicit graph graph exploration and vertex ordering. Ive read about book embeddings of graphs, but other than it being just a nice visual representation, does a book embedding tell you anything about the dynamical system. For an undergrad who knows what a proof is, bollobass modern graph theory is not too thick, not too expensive and contains a lot of interesting stuff. The full speci cation of the language is shown in appendix c.

Jan 20, 2017 many practical database problems can be tackled more simply and intuitively by graphs or networks, which in this sense are graphs in which attributes can be associated with the nodes and edges. How to implement a graph database in sql server 2017. In this book, chris date explains relational theory in depth, and demonstrates through numerous examples and exercises how you can apply it to your use of sql. Browse other questions tagged sql sqlserver sqlserver2008 graph. In this graph databases for beginners blog series, we have discussed why graphs are the future, why data relationships matter, the basics of data modeling, data modeling pitfalls to avoid. Tree set theory need not be a tree in the graphtheory sense, because there may not be a unique path between two vertices tree descriptive set theory euler tour technique. Create a graph table in sql server 2016 stack overflow. For functions and related graphs,id suggest you to go through skills in mathematics for jee main and advanced differential calculus by amit m agarwal. In this section, we present our gsqls data model and the graph construction and data updating process.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. The film released on 25 september 2009 and was panned by critics as well as audience.

Contents 1 sequences and series 2 differential calculus and applications 3 applications of integration 4 differential equations 5 laplace transform 6 vector calculus this book is designed to meet the latest syllabus requirements of jntu curriculum standard topics such as sequences and series differential calculus and applications applications of integration differential equations laplace transform and vector calculus are covered in detail this book is developed as per the latest jntu. The second half of the book is on graph theory and reminds me of the trudeau book but with more technical. Graph theory with applications to engineering and computer science dover books on mathematics narsingh deo. Handbook of graph theory, combinatorial optimization, and algorithms is the first to present a unified, comprehensive treatment of both graph theory and combinatorial optimization.

About the book graph databases in action teaches you everything you need to know to begin building and running applications powered by graph databases. Create table person id integer primary key, name varchar100 as node but whatever i try i get an error. The film stars bharath and priyamani in the lead roles, while ramya krishnan, saranya mohan, sathya, and karunas, among others, play supporting roles. A model to represent directed acyclic graphs dag on sql. I only own 4 books on graph theory, and i acquired one of them just this week. Note that path graph, pn, has n1 edges, and can be obtained from cycle graph, c n, by removing any edge. You can avoid them if you understand relational theory, but only if you know how to put that theory into practice. That model is the graph fig 1, which is a set of nodes vertices and the edges lines or arcs that connect them. Interesting to look at graph from the combinatorial perspective. Graph databases are based on graph theory a graph is a diagram of points and lines connected to the points. Book recommendations for spectral graph theory i am not a mathematician working on a natural sciences related project, which involves graph theory. This book aims to provide a solid background in the basic topics of graph theory.

Sql server 2017 offers graph database capabilities to model relationships. The second recursive select operates on an expression involving the current working table, and produces a new iteration of the working table. Bipartite graphs a bipartite graph is a graph whose vertexset can be split into two sets in such a way that each edge of the graph joins a vertex in first set to a vertex in second set. One of the most effective representations that i have used is described in the appendices of a compiler book i have.

Invitation to graph theory paperback 1 july 2015 by arumugam author 5. Previously, jim spent time working with big graphs like the web for building distributed systems, which led him to being coauthor on the book rest in practice, having previously written developing enterprise web services an architects guide. It is the study of geometric relations that arent changed by stretching and compressionrubber sheet geometry, some. This is a list of graph theory topics, by wikipedia page. Subramanian, edge subdivision and independence saturation in a graph, graph theory notes of new york, lii 2007, 912. Arumugam, isaac, algebra theory of equations, inequalities and theory of numbers, new gamma publishing house,2006. Arumugam kalasalingam university, madurai national. Right off the bat, seasoned graph database experts and authors dave bechberger and josh perryman introduce you to just enough graph theory, the graph database ecosystem, and a variety of datastores. The time has now come when graph theory should be part of the education of every serious student of mathematics and computer science, both for its own sake and to enhance the appreciation of mathematics as a whole. Dec 04, 2017 in todays world, relationship modeling requires more sophisticated techniques.

Arumugam, fractal image compression applied to remote sensing, proc. Engineering a compiler, by keith cooper and linda torczon. Sql is full of difficulties and traps for the unwary. Divided into 11 cohesive sections, the handbooks 44 chapters focus on graph theory. Graph theory has experienced a tremendous growth during the 20th century. Jim webber is chief scientist with neo technology where he researches novel graph databases and writes open source software. This book will draw the attention of the combinatorialists to a wealth of new problems and conjectures.

In theory, one could represent this as a directed graph where the vertices are fixed points of the dynamical system and the edges of the graph are the orbits between them. Graph db has nodes and edgestwo new table types node and edge. The first nonrecursive select initializes the working table with some rows. Graph theory unit i graphs and subgraphs introduction definition and examples degree of a vertex subgraphs isomorphism of graphs ramsey numbers independent sets and coverings unitii intersection graphs and line graphs adjacency and incidence matrices operations on graphs degree sequences graphic.

Inclusionexclusion, generating functions, systems of distinct representatives, graph theory, euler circuits and walks, hamilton cycles and paths, bipartite graph, optimal spanning trees, graph coloring, polyaredfield counting. What are some good books for selfstudying graph theory. Nodes represent data or entity and edges represent connections between nodes. So, the following books on graph theory have been added to the bibliography. Tree set theory need not be a tree in the graph theory sense, because there may not be a unique path between two vertices tree descriptive set theory euler tour technique. Divided into 11 cohesive sections, the handbooks 44 chapters focus on graph theory, combinatorial optimization, and algorithmic issues. An introduction to enumeration and graph theory bona.

The second recursive select operates on an expression involving the current working table, and. See all formats and editions hide other formats and editions. An introduction to a sql server 2017 graph database. Graph theory 1planar graph 26fullerene graph acyclic coloring adjacency matrix apex graph arboricity biconnected component biggssmith graph bipartite graph biregular graph block graph book graph theory book embedding bridge graph theory bull graph butterfly graph cactus graph cage graph theory cameron graph canonical form caterpillar. That is, it is a cartesian product of a star and a single edge. Ion ion for oracle is designed specifically for visualizing awr and statspack performance information. This chapter is about how to model and query graphs in a mysql database. In todays world, relationship modeling requires more sophisticated techniques. The 7page book graph of this type provides an example of a graph with no harmonious labeling a second type, which might be called a triangular book, is the complete. In this book, chris date explains relational theory in depth, and demonstrates through numerous examples and. One of the main reasons for this phenomenon is the applicability of graph theory in other disciplines such as physics, chemistry, psychology, sociology, and theoretical computer science. Efficiently querying a directedundirected table of graph edges in sql server.

Graph theory is one of the branches of modern mathematics having experienced a most impressive development in recent years. An introduction to problemsolving and algorithm formulation using an exampledriven approach. Browse other questions tagged sql sql server sql server2008 graph. In mathematics and computer science, a matroid oracle is a subroutine through which an algorithm may access a matroid, an abstract combinatorial structure that can be used to describe the linear dependencies between vectors in a vector space or the spanning trees of a graph, among other applications the most commonly used oracle of this type is an independence oracle, a subroutine for. Hypergraphs, fractional matching, fractional coloring. I really like van lint and wilsons book, but if you are aiming at graph theory, i. Much of graph theory is concerned with the study of simple graphs. See glossary of graph theory terms for basic terminology examples and types of graphs. Database of free online computer science and programming. In this book, thomas frisendal raises important questions about the continued usefulness of traditional data modeling notations and approaches. Lecture notes for postgraduate and undergraduate courses on design and analysis of algorithms in iit delhi. In theory, the size of the transitive closure set of a fair dag can be very large with this model, well beyond the millions.

Handbook of graph theory, combinatorial optimization, and. We use the symbols vg and eg to denote the numbers of vertices and edges in graph g. Efficiently querying a directedundirected table of graph. Diestel is excellent and has a free version available online. I have calculated the laplacian and adjacency spectra of my graphs and now have to interpret it. All the necessary theory and types of problems are. I really like van lint and wilsons book, but if you are aiming at graph theory, i do not think its the best place to start. What introductory book on graph theory would you recommend. Arumugam, 9788187328469, available at book depository with free delivery worldwide. Six faces is a 2009 indian tamillanguage film directed by suresh krishna and written by rashid premji. Warshalls algorithm starts by finding paths of length 1 edges, then length 2, 4, 8, and so on. Buy invitation to graph theory by arumugam book online shopping at low prices in india. Buy invitation to graph theory book online at low prices.

S arumugam a thangapandi isaac and a somasundaram abebooks. Which book on functions and graphs should i refer to for. The core of a recursive cte is the working table, an intermediate temporary table in the database. Moreover, when just one graph is under discussion, we usually denote this graph by g. Many practical database problems can be tackled more simply and intuitively by graphs or networks, which in this sense are graphs in which attributes can be associated with the nodes and edges. Sql databases arent the easiest way of doing it, but it makes sense where the scale permits it. Constructing transitive closure the transitive closure of a graph g is a set of node pairs a,b where there exists a path from a to b in g. Balgurusamy, programming in ansi c third edition, tmh. I want to graph the results of a sql query and id like to know the charting options for my data. This book is an indepth account of graph theory, written with such a student in mind.

The node and edge relationships represent entities of the graph database. Internatinal conference on computer, electrical and system science and engineering, 2007 cesse. Sql and relational theory, 3rd edition oreilly media. There are several ways to plot and graph oracle output. A graph database is a type of database whose concept is based on nodes and edges. It is a natural way to study relationships within the data. Jan 14, 2008 what is certain is that the number of rows expected for a graph is at least in the order of oe 2, potentially a lot higher because we assumed a somehow uniform distribution of edges among vertices. Graphs, combinatorics, algorithms and applications.

838 1245 1336 1056 321 233 610 1343 1443 828 999 467 1427 1443 264 1062 1101 1182 697 460 625 1213 167 252 1272 214 1170 1423 1371 1302 239 955 207 277 1433 572 269 201 1038 822 232 1201 1174 14 1070 273